Cyclists participating in the PPA Toyota ‘Ride for your Life South Africa’ Tour on Saturday 14 September embarked on Stage Two of the 20-day national cycling Tour from Johannesburg to Cape Town. They left Bloemfontein en route to Oudtshoorn as part of the PPA’s safe cycling campaign which aims to raise awareness and promote a safe passing distance of 1.5m between motorists and cyclists. (29 August 2013, Cape Town) The Pedal Power Association today announced the launch of the PPA Toyota ‘Ride for your Life South Africa’ Tour scheduled to take place in September in support of their ongoing safety campaign, ‘Cyclists Stay Alive at 1.5m’ which urges motorists to pass cyclists with a safe berth of 1.5m. A group of cyclists will embark on a three-week, three-stage cycling tour starting in Johannesburg on 8 September.  They will pedal their way through a number of towns and cities to arrive in Cape Town on 28 September 2013.  

Entries for the 37th annual Cape Argus Pick n Pay Cycle Tour will open on Sunday 1 September 2013 at 1pm.  The Cycle Tour is recognised as the world's largest individually timed cycle race, annually attracting approximately 35000 cyclists from around the world to participate in this iconic event. “Thanks to our strong charity group entry focus, entry interest for 2014 is significantly higher than in previous years.  As a result, we’re anticipating individual entries selling out in record time this year,” said David Bellairs, Cape Town Cycle Tour Trust Director .

We have unexpectedly run into problems regarding the 2013 PPA Spring league, with two Spring road funrides informing us within the last week that they are either having to cancel the event or are unable to host a league event. This left only three league events for the Spring series. In addition, while we have received tacit approval from Western Cape Cycling that they will support PPA’s leagues, we expect final resolution between PPA and CSA to be reached only during September - after the date of the first road funride of the season.

The Cape Town Cycle Tour Trust has launched their innovative Training Wheels programme aimed at preparing novices to the sport of cycling to enter, train for, and participate in their first Cape Argus Pick n Pay Cycle Tour in 2014.  The fun, goal-oriented programme is aimed entirely at helping novices and first-time Cycle Tour entrants under the expert eye of career athlete and multi-qualified sport coach, Peter Huber. Applications are limited to 100 spots and are focused at Cape Town-based riders.
